“The Bikeriders” Movie Review

Rated R
Opens: June 21, 2024
Kevin says The Bikeriders kinda rocks!
Writer/director Jeff Nichols takes a road trip into the past with his new film THE BIKERIDERS.
The story follows a journalist profiling a Chicago motorcycle club in the late 60 and early 70s. Seen through the eyes of one of the wives, the story focuses on the leader played by Tom Hardy and one of the members played by Austin Butler.
Rather than being a version of SONS OF ANARCHY, this film take a more historic approach. The subject matter and the filmmaking styles evoke a sense of the drive-in biker movies from this era.
There are strong performances all around, but the story is limited by its flawed subject matter. Tom Hardy’s character is the most nuanced and interesting. Austin Butler does little more than smolder at the camera and look cool.
Even Jodie Comer struggles as the unreliable narrator. For as much agency she is given in the film, her role exists solely to support the male leads.
It’s an interesting movie, but much more of a historical character study than a modern outlaw western.
THE BIKERIDERS get three carburetors out of five. I’m Kevin Carr, and that’s the way I see it.
